The opportunityWe're seeking a Risk Management Specialist to support a Commonwealth agency's implementation of a new Agency Risk Management Tool. This role sits at the centre of a strategic modernisation program, translating the agency's risk framework, policies and reporting requirements into a configured, fit-for-purpose system that strengthens organisational risk capability across the enterprise.
What you'll doAnalyse the agency's current risk management framework, policies, procedures and reporting requirementsEnsure the new tool is configured to support enterprise, strategic, operational, project and compliance risk processesReview and validate risk taxonomy, categories, consequence and likelihood matrices, treatment plans, control libraries and reporting structuresTranslate risk management and governance requirements into detailed system configuration specificationsProvide specialist advice throughout solution design, configuration, testing and deploymentDevelop and execute user acceptance testing (UAT) scenarios and test casesSupport updates to risk management documentation to enable out-of-the-box tool adoption, while ensuring ongoing compliance with the Commonwealth Risk Management Policy and APS governance requirements
What we're looking forMinimum 5 years' demonstrated experience in enterprise risk management within the Australian Public Sector or a similarly regulated environmentExperience supporting the implementation, enhancement or optimisation of a risk management information system, GRC platform or similar governance solutionSound understanding of the Commonwealth Risk Management Policy, the PGPA Act, APS governance and assurance frameworks, and risk reporting/accountability requirementsHighly developed written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to produce clear documentation, reports, briefing papers and training materialsDesirable: experience configuring or supporting ServiceNow Integrated Risk Management/GRC, data cleansing/migration/validation for risk-related information, and designing dashboards or executive reporting packs
Role details | Canberra, ACT | Baseline clearance required, must be able to obtain NV1
